Output 26a5b8f792acd1a2802199a47744b85e4b365d9c78cae676dfc1aa519c5318a0:2

value
10674523
script pubkey
OP_HASH160 OP_PUSHBYTES_20 34fe4d7713e1b818d32797d779ef99901e74544a OP_EQUAL
address
36XDhmoNrKqXhUtg1AxhmLdofGgVEip3E5
transaction
26a5b8f792acd1a2802199a47744b85e4b365d9c78cae676dfc1aa519c5318a0
confirmations
285174
spent
true